What is a Whole Bean Coffee Machine?

Whole bean coffee machines, often called bean-to-cup coffee machines, are home appliances created to grind whole coffee beans on demand and brew coffee in a single procedure. These machines offer users a hassle-free way to delight in coffee made from newly ground beans, ensuring that the taste and scent are protected.

Secret Benefits of Whole Bean Coffee Machines

  1. Freshness: Whole beans maintain their taste longer than pre-ground coffee, offering a fresher cup.
  2. Adjustable Grind Size: Users have control over the grind size, permitting personalization based on brewing methods.
  3. Versatility: Many whole bean machines can make numerous types of coffee, from espresso to leak.
  4. Automation: Modern machines automate most developing processes, making it simple for anybody to utilize.
  5. Cost-efficient: Buying whole beans can be more economical for frequent coffee drinkers compared to buying pre-ground coffee.

Factors to consider for Selection

Type of Grinder:

  • Burr Grinder: Provides a consistent grind size, suitable for different brewing techniques.
  • Blade Grinder: Less consistent, normally more economical but can produce unequal grinds.

Maintenance Tips for Whole Bean Coffee Machines

To guarantee durability and optimal performance from your coffee machine, routine maintenance is important. Here are several maintenance tips:

Regular Cleaning:

  • Clean the grinder and brewing parts regularly to prevent oil buildup and blockages.

Descaling:

  • Follow the producer's standards for descaling to prevent mineral buildup which can affect taste.

Use Fresh Beans:

  • Store whole beans in an airtight container away from light, heat, and moisture.

Examine Seals and Hoses:

  • Periodically check the seals and hose pipes for wear to guarantee no leakages occur.

Seek advice from the Manual:

  • Always refer to your user handbook for specific maintenance instructions associated with your machine model.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. Why is whole bean coffee much better than pre-ground coffee?

Whole bean coffee keeps its freshness and flavor longer than pre-ground coffee, which can lose scent and taste quickly due to oxidation.

2. What kind of beans should I use?

The type of beans depends on individual preference. Try out various roasts (light, medium, dark) to discover what you take pleasure in a lot of.

3. How frequently should I clean my coffee machine?

It's advised to clean the machine weekly and perform a much deeper tidy, consisting of descaling, on a monthly basis or as the machine directs.

4. Are whole bean coffee machines worth the investment?

For coffee fans, whole bean machines are often considered worth the financial investment. They provide fresh coffee, convenience, and personalization that exceeds normal drip coffee machine.
